False fire alarm caused by cooking incidentCanonsburg PA

William Dr, Canonsburg, PA 15317

According to the dispatch call, an automatic fire alarm at a residential address was triggered but later confirmed to be a cooking incident. The alarm company canceled the call after homeowner confirmation. Fire units responded and found no fire.
